My first-ever pro wrestling year in review series on Josh Nason’s Punch-Out wraps up with a look back at December 2021, a month that saw several interesting names get released by WWE, AEW’s first-ever 60-minute draw, Tony Khan’s tweet in response to Big Swole, plenty of GCW news and more.

Helping me out is returning guest Jesse Collings, a columnist for Voices of Wrestling and Wrestling Inc. and the co-host of the Gentlemen’s Wrestling podcast.

A few of the topics we delve into:

  • AEW’s first-ever 60-minute draw between Hangman Page and Bryan Danielson and whether we liked how things turned out
  • WWE losing Jeff Hardy, Toni Storm and Kairi Sane in different circumstances while retaining Kevin Owens
  • GCW making a slew of announcements as they prep for another buzzworthy year
  • That Tony Khan tweet on December 31st in response to Big Swole’s company criticisms
  • A look at what we are most interested in for the year ahead…and plenty more.
